Distance and estimated driving time

The drive from Scranton to New York City typically takes approximately 2 hours and 7 minutes, covering an estimated distance of 121 miles. This route primarily follows I-380 S and I-80 E, providing a direct highway connection between the two locations. Travelers should consider potential traffic conditions, especially near urban areas, which may affect travel time. Planning ahead ensures a smoother journey and helps optimize arrival times in New York City.

Traffic conditions and peak hours

Driving from Scranton to New York City involves navigating several key points, including Mt. Pocono, Easton, Bridgewater, and Elizabeth. Traffic conditions can vary significantly depending on the time of day, with peak hours typically occurring during weekday mornings between 7:00 AM and 9:00 AM, and evening rush hours from 4:00 PM to 7:00 PM. During these times, congestion is most severe near major intersections and urban areas like Elizabeth. Travelers should plan extra time or consider alternative routes to avoid delays caused by high traffic volume during these peak periods.

Parking options in New York City

Parking in New York City offers a variety of options to accommodate visitors' needs. Visitors can choose from numerous public garages and lots, often located near major attractions and subway stations for convenience. Street parking is available but limited and typically metered, with restrictions during peak hours, making it less ideal for extended visits. For added convenience, many travelers opt for parking apps and reservations ahead of time to secure spots in advance and avoid the hassles of downtown parking.
